As a leader in home services and energy efficient solutions for over 60 years, Reliance Home Comfort® (Reliance) is committed to being the Destination of Choice by delivering exceptional experiences for customers seeking comfort and team members seeking a rewarding, inclusive workplace. With over 2 million customer relationships, Reliance is a trusted source and has become one of Canada’s largest providers of water heaters, furnaces, heat pumps, air conditioners, water purification, plumbing, protection plans, smart home, electrical, and EV chargers. Headquartered in Toronto, Reliance employs a workforce of over 2,700 Team Members across 28 branches in Canada and two locations in the United States. Reliance has been certified as a Great Place to Work in 2024 and has been recognized as one of Canada's Most Admired Corporate Cultures by Waterstone Human Capital, for eight consecutive years since 2016.
